Ryan McKenna had a very big brush with fame last night after snapped the now viral selfie with Justin Timberlake during his halftime show at the 2018 Super Bowl.

During an interview with Good Morning America this morning, the 13-year-old student opened up about his experience at the game and the surprise of Justin’s performance.

“He just came up and I just jumped right in there with him and he stopped right in our row, so it was perfect,” Ryan shared.

“I had a video going, and my phone shut off,” he explained about why he was looking down at his phone for that viral shot. “That’s why I was on my phone. I love him. He’s my favorite singer, and I had to get the selfie with him.”

After the moment, Ryan says that he gained a TON of followers — almost 8,000 new followers on social media.

“All the media just rushed me, and it was crazy,” he said. “It was definitely a great opportunity. This is insane, like, this is crazy that I got to meet him and get a picture with him ’cause he’s awesome.”
